What color is 9E898A?

The RGB color code for color number #9E898A is RGB(158, 137, 138). In the RGB color model, #9E898A has a red value of 158, a green value of 137, and a blue value of 138.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 0.0% cyan, 13.3% magenta, 12.7% yellow, and 38.0%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 357.1° (degrees), 9.8 % saturation, and 57.8 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, #9E898A has a hue of 357.1° (degrees), 13.3 % saturation and 62.0 % brightness/value.

Color 9E898A is cool or warm?

Color 9E898A is a warm color.

What is the LRV of 9E898A?

Color code 9E898A has an LRV of nearly 27. By LRV value, it is a medium color.
Light Reflectance Value (LRV), indicates how light or dark a color will look on a scale of 0 (black) to 100 (white).

Monochromatic Color Palette

Monochromatic colors belong to the same hue angle but different tints and shades. Monochromatic color palette can be generated by keeping the exact hue of the base color and then changing the saturation and lightness.

Analogous Color Palette

Analogous colors are a group of colors adjacent to each other on a color wheel. Group of these adjacent colors forms Analogous color scheme Palette. Analogous Palette can be generated by increasing or decreasing the hue value by 30 points.

Triadic Color Palette

The triadic color palette has three colors separated by 120° in the RGB color wheel

Tetradic Color Palette

The tetradic colour scheme composed of two sets of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.
